1. A neural network apparatus, the apparatus comprising:
a camera configured to capture an input image; and
one or more processors configured to:
apply the input image to a neural network;
obtain a first statistical value associated with a depth of a pixel included in the input image;
obtain another first statistical value associated with a depth of another pixel included in the input image;
obtain a second statistical value associated with the depth of the pixel included in the input image; and
obtain another second statistical value associated with the depth of the other pixel included in the input image;
estimate depth information of the pixel included in the input image based on the first statistical value and the second statistical value; and
estimate depth information of the other pixel included in the input image based on the other first statistical value and the other second statistical value,
wherein the first statistical value and the other first statistical value are of a same first type of statistical value, and the second statistical value and the other second statistical value are a same second type of statistical value different from the first type of statistical value.
